Atlantic Hotel Newquay

Atlantic Hotel Newquay is a 4-star hotel in Newquay, United Kingdom. The address is Dane Road, and the property sits about 0.8mi from the city center. With 2,524 reviews, rates start from $86 per night for a beachfront break.

Featured amenities include a restaurant, direct beach access, and an outdoor swimming pool (free). An indoor swimming pool (extra charges), spa services, sauna, steam room, and massage (extra charges) are available, while free on-site parking and free WiFi accompany convenient features like a 24-hour front desk and room service. Additional options include meeting/banquet facilities (extra charges), a bar, terrace, sun deck, ocean view, balcony, garden, non-smoking rooms, wheelchair accessibility, and kids' meals (extra charges), plus a picnic area and golf course (extra charges).

Located on the beachfront, the hotel offers ocean views and a coastal setting with easy access to the town center and local attractions.

Direct beach access and sweeping ocean views set the tone for a breezy coastal escape. A sun-drenched terrace invites lazy mornings with the sea as a soundtrack, and balconies offer another perch to watch the waves roll in. The on-site Silks Champagne and Bistro adds a romantic note to evenings, pairing refined dining with a view of the water.

For a splash or a soak, two pools are at the ready: a seasonal indoor pool that’s adults-only and an outdoor seasonal pool, plus a sun deck for lounging under the sun. Room options cater to different vibes, with many featuring sea views, harbour views, or private balconies to savor the scenery—whether near the water or overlooking the lawn and garden.

Payment is by card only, with Mastercard, Visa, Maestro, and Solo accepted (cash is not accepted). A range of room choices includes Classic Sea View, Deluxe Ocean View, Suite Ocean View, Family Sea View, and more, many with balconies or special views to keep the coastline in sight throughout the stay.

Frequently Asked Questions - Atlantic Hotel Newquay

At what times are check-in and check-out at Atlantic Hotel Newquay?

Should you choose to stay at Atlantic Hotel Newquay, the doors are open for check-in between 03:30 PM and 11:00 PM. Kindly check out by 11:00 AM.

Is vehicle parking offered by Atlantic Hotel Newquay?

Yes, the Atlantic Hotel Newquay offers free private on-site parking, and no reservation is required.

How much does a stay at Atlantic Hotel Newquay cost?

Atlantic Hotel Newquay has a starting price of $86 for accommodations. Do remember that actual rates might deviate based on the room and date. Insert your dates for a detailed price view.

What types of rooms does Atlantic Hotel Newquay offer?

The Atlantic Hotel Newquay offers various types of rooms, including double rooms with sea view, double or twin rooms with harbor view, superior double rooms, family rooms with sea view, single rooms with sea view, and suites with sea view or balcony. Smoking is not allowed in any of the rooms. The rooms can accommodate 2 adults and have bed sizes that range from 1 double bed to 2 twin beds and 1 double bed. Room sizes range from 215 sqft to 344 sqft.
